Domaine Philippe Germain Beaune 'Beaune to be Wild' is an exceptional Pinot Noir from the Côte de Beaune in Burgundy, France. This natural wine, crafted with meticulous care and environmental consciousness, showcases the evolving character of Burgundian reds, balancing bright primary fruit flavors with the potential for earthy, complex maturity.

Production Attributes:
- No added sulfites
- Unfined and unfiltered natural wine
- Estate bottled
- Certified Haute Valeur Environnementale (HVE), emphasizing biodiversity and sustainable practices

Vinification:
- Manual harvesting
- Integral vinification in 500-liter half muids since 2018
- Pre-fermentation maceration for 5 days, followed by hot maceration up to 32°C for 12 days during fermentation
- Daily drum rotations throughout fermentation and post-fermentation to enhance extraction
- Brief stainless steel tank passage to retain only fine lees
- Maturation: Aged for 8 months in French oak barrels (no new wood).
- Additional Info: Contains dissolved CO2 for bottle protection, easily dissipated through energetic decanting.
Sensory Description:
This wine opens with intense aromas of raspberry and cherry, reflecting its primary fruit-forward nature. As it ages, it will develop into a Burgundian classic, with earthy, vegetal notes and nuances of mushrooms, truffle, and farmyard characteristics. On the palate, it is concentrated and complex yet balanced, with a silky texture that evolves beautifully with time.
Winemaker's Background:
Domaine Philippe Germain, based in the village of Nantoux near Meursault, is a family-run estate that has grown to 13 hectares under Philippe’s stewardship. Since 2008, winemaking has been led by Philippe’s nephew, Maxime Champaud. The estate employs agroecological methods, emphasizing soil health, biodiversity, and sustainability. Certified HVE, the domaine avoids herbicides and insecticides, using low-impact techniques to honor both tradition and innovation.
Serving Suggestions:
Serve at 60.8–62.6°F (16–17°C). This wine pairs excellently with tomato-based sauces, game birds, and pork. Its evolving complexity makes it ideal for both immediate enjoyment and long-term cellaring. Decant vigorously to release its full potential and achieve a silky, seamless texture.
